Failed to open document, You don't have access to this document when opening QVW from client

My company has a demonstration website that our sales team uses to show our software (Sopheon Accolade) to clients. On the website, there are links to QVW documents used for reporting. Using QV 10 on a Windows 2008 R2 Standard (x64) machine, the links report "Failed to open document, You don't have access to this document".

The event logs on the server show that it's using my Windows credentials, not the credentials of who is logged in to the demo website (which is what it should do).  If I remote into the server with a local user, and open the document from there, it opens just fine.

Here's what the link (http://) looks like:

demopc.sopheon.com/qvplugin/opendoc.htm?document=Portfolio Center Charts/Accelerators_3.1_Chart_PortfolioDashboard.qvw

In IIS (7.5), I have the QVS Tunnel set to Allowed in ISAPI and CGI Restrictions, and the handler mapping for QVSTunnel.dll is allowed to execute.

I'm told that I need to use tunneling over port 80, but I've tried to set this up, but I still can't get the documents to open successfully. Any help is appreciated!
